adj.(形容詞)similar的意思是“相似的,類似的”,指兩者之間部分或大部分相似,常用作表語或定語。similar作形狀相同但大小不同的“相似的”解時,無比較級和最高級。
similar后跟介詞to表示“與…相像”; 跟in表示“在…方面相像”。similar to短語在句中可用作表語或定語,作定語時可后置。
在肯定句中,similar之前不可用exactly來修飾。但當similar以否定形式出現(xiàn)時,卻能用exactly來修飾。
adj.(形容詞)similar, alike, comparable, parallel
這組詞都可表示“某人或物在某些方面或某種程度上相同”。其區(qū)別是:
similar和alike指整體或某部分相似,用法一樣,可互換。但alike暗示的相似程度比similar稍高; comparable指可以放在一起并提或檢查的相似物或人; parallel則用在實際上或表面上相似的事物或用于表示其在發(fā)展、結構、歷史、操作、趨勢等方面極其相似。例如:
These two buildings are similar〔alike〕 in size and shape.這兩座建筑物的大小和形狀相似。
The two cousins are alike in age, but otherwise as different as day and night.這對表兄弟年齡相仿而在其他方面卻大相徑庭。
The music of Berlin is scarcely comparable to that of Beethoven.柏林的音樂與貝多芬的作品不可同日而語。
Can you name any parallel passages in the composer's first and second symphonies?你能指出作曲家第一、第二交響曲中相似的樂段嗎?
adj.(形容詞)我的建議與他的相似。誤
My proposal is similar with his.正
My proposal is similar to his.析
表示“與…相似或類似”,應該說be similar to...,而不是be similar with...。我們相處得很好是因為我們有許多類似的愛好。誤
We get along just fine as we have many same interests.正
We get along just fine as we have many similar interests.析
same與similar意義相近,但并不相同。前者指“完全相同”,后者指“類似,差不多”。☆ 1611年左右進入英語,直接源自法語的similaire;最初源自古典拉丁語的similis,意為類似。
